Rotor vs Spray Sprinkler Comparison

Impact-style emitters cover wide turf areas with a efficient arc, ideal for yards. Spray sprinkler nozzles deliver short-range coverage for tighter zones like sidewalk borders. A licensed irrigation installer can install the best mix based on your yard size.

Cost Comparison by Irrigation Type

Irrigation setup pricing in King County varies by technology level. A basic underground network averages $3,000 to $6,000 for a typical residential yard. Targeted watering adds additional cost, while Wi-Fi timers may increase initial investment by a few hundred.

Maple Valley Weather & Irrigation

Pacific Northwest Precipitation Cycles

The coastal zone features wet winters, creating unique plant requirements. While rain is consistent from October to April, dry season often see little precipitation. A smart irrigation controller helps cancel watering during unexpected downpours. This aligns with responsible usage goals year-round.

What Certification Means for Your Project

In Washington, any contractor handling water pressure regulation installations must hold an active mechanical license through the Department of Labor & Industries. This ensures they’ve passed rigorous exams on hydraulic design. Hiring a state-certified pro protects you from code violations down the line.

Don’t risk using unlicensed handymen offering discounted sprinkler installation cost deals — they often cut corners on permits, leading to system failure.

Winterization for Freeze Protection

Neglecting winterization service can lead to burst pipes when temperatures dip below freezing. In the Pacific Northwest climate, even brief cold snaps can damage an unblown-out system. A licensed irrigation installer uses controlled blowout methods to remove all water from valve manifolds. This seasonal service should be scheduled in post-season shutdown.

Complying with Outdoor Use Limits

Because of periodic droughts and Maple Valley water conservation goals, King County WA enforces day-of-week watering restrictions. Typically, outdoor irrigation is limited to designated days to reduce evaporation and peak demand. Violators may face warnings. A smart irrigation controller with soil moisture sensors helps you stay compliant while maintaining a healthy lawn.

Stay updated through the King County website or your local utility to avoid violations during dry spells.
